#cf713d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f713d is composed of 81.2% red, 44.3%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 21.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 52.5%. #cf713d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e27a with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#cf713d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cf713d has RGB values of R:207, G:113,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.71,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13594941.

Shades and Tints of #cf713d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0503 is the darkest color, while #fefb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f713d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e847e is the less saturated color, while #fe640e is the most saturated one.
